  • Streaming media has contributed to a significant amount of today's Internet Traffic. Like traditional web objects, rich media objects can benefit from proxy caching, but caching streaming media is more of challenging than caching simple web objects, because the streaming media have features such as huge size and high bandwidth. And to support various bandwidth requirements for the heterogeneous ubiquitous devices, a transcoding proxy is usually necessary to provide not only adapting multimedia streams to the client by transcoding, but also caching them for later use. The traditional proxy considers only a single version of the objects, whether they are to be cached or not. However the transcoding proxy has to evaluate the aggregate effect from caching multiple versions of the same object to determine an optimal set of cache objects. And recent researches about multimedia caching frequently store initial parts of videos on the proxy to reduce playback latency and archive better performance. Also lots of researches manage the contents with segments for efficient storage management. In this paper, we define the 9-events of transcoding proxy using 4-atomic events. According to these events, the transcoding proxy can define the next actions. Then, we also propose the segment-based caching policy for the transcoding proxy system. The performance results show that the proposing policy have a low delayed start time, high byte-hit ratio and less transcoding data.

  • A multithreaded model is a hybrid one which combines locality of execution of the von Neumann model with asynchronous data availability and implicit parallelism of the dataflow model. Much researches that have been made toward the advanced performance of multithreaded models are about the cache memory which have been proved to be efficient in the von Neumann model. To use an instruction cache or operand cache, the multithreaded models must have cache memories. If cache memories are added to the multithreaded model, they may have the disadvantage of high implementation cost in the mode. To solve these problems, we did not add cache memory but applied the method of executing the caching by using available registers of the multithreaded models. The available register-based caching method is one that use the registers which are not used on the execution of threads. It may accomplish the same effect as the cache memory. The multithreaded models can compute the number of available registers to be used during the process of the register optimization, and therefore this method can be easily applied on the models. By applying this method, we can also remove the access conflict and the bottleneck of frame memories. When we applied the proposed available register-based caching method, we found that there was an improved performance of the multithreaded model. Also, when the available-register-based caching method is compared with the cache based caching method, we found that there was the almost same execution overhead.

  • In this paper, we propose a private multimedia caching scheme based on wireless local area network (WLAN) to improve the quality of service for high capacity and high quality multimedia streaming services which are recently increasing and to reduce the traffic load of core networks. The proposed caching scheme stores multimedia in the storage device mounted on WLAN APs and provides streaming services on its own without Internet connection in accordance with the request from clients. We have implemented a test network based on real commercial networks and measured the performance of the proposed caching scheme in terms of frames per second (FPS) and buffering time. According to the performance measurement results, the proposed caching scheme can reduce the average buffering time by 73.3% compared to the conventional streaming scheme. In addition, the proposed caching scheme can also improve the average FPS by 71.3% compared to the conventional streaming scheme.

  • Recently, CCN(Content Centric Network) has been extensively interested in the literature to transfer data traffic efficiently according to the rapid growth of multimedia services on the Internet. CCN is a new networking paradigm to deliver contents efficiently based on the named content not the named or addressed host. This paper presents a mathematical approach for analyzing CCN-caching systems with two routers. Considering the stochastic characteristics of communication networks, the caching system is modeled as a two dimensional Markov chain. This paper analyzes the structural feature of the transition rate matrix in the Markov chain and presents a numerical solution for the CCN-caching performance of the two router system. In addition, various numerical examples are presented.
